How to fill out deed tax

How to fill out deed tax
01
To fill out a deed tax form, follow these steps:
1. Gather all the necessary information, including the property address, the names of the buyer and seller, and the purchase price.
2. Obtain the deed tax form from your local government or tax authority.
3. Fill in the required details, such as the property description, sale date, and any applicable exemptions or discounts.
4. Calculate the deed tax owed based on the purchase price and applicable tax rate.
5. Submit the completed form along with the payment of the deed tax to the appropriate government office.
6. Keep a copy of the form and payment receipt for your records.
Who needs deed tax?
01
Deed tax is typically needed by anyone involved in a real estate transaction where the ownership of property is transferred. This includes both the buyer and the seller, as they are responsible for paying their respective portions of the deed tax. In some cases, the tax may also be required from mortgage lenders or other parties involved in the transaction. The specific requirements and exemptions may vary depending on the jurisdiction and local laws.

What is deed tax?
Deed tax is a tax imposed on the transfer of real property from one party to another.
Who is required to file deed tax?
The buyer or the grantee of the property is typically required to file the deed tax.
How to fill out deed tax?
Deed tax can be filled out by using the appropriate form provided by the local tax authority and submitting it along with the necessary documentation and payment.
What is the purpose of deed tax?
The purpose of deed tax is to generate revenue for the government and to ensure that property transfers are properly recorded.
What information must be reported on deed tax?
Information such as the property description, sale price, and parties involved in the transaction must be reported on the deed tax form.
